>=> GM will be able to use Internet connections (if you're using NCSA or
=>> Wollongong software) to access the NLM computer when Version 6.0 is
=>> released.  Internet access to the NLM computer for those people who are
=>> not using GM is in the testing phase right now.  We don't have a firm
=>> date on when that will be accessible.  GM Version 6.0 is scheduled for
=>> release in June 1992.  C Soehner, MMS

 >You can reach ELHILL through the Internet *but* the interface is NOT GM.

	> $ telnet medlars.nlm.nih.gov
